1. Classic Soft Hollywood Waves ✨🎬
Classic Hollywood waves are the most iconic form of soft romantic waves, often seen on red carpets, bridal looks, and luxury fashion shoots. This style is known for its smooth, uniform waves that flow in one direction, creating a polished and glamorous finish. It’s the kind of hairstyle that instantly makes your look feel expensive, elegant, and camera-ready.
What it is
This hairstyle features structured yet soft waves that are carefully shaped to fall in a continuous pattern. Unlike messy beach waves, Hollywood waves are more refined, with a glossy, controlled flow that frames the face beautifully. It gives a vintage-inspired luxury vibe while still feeling modern and wearable.

How to implement it (practical steps)
To achieve this look:
- Start with clean, blow-dried hair for a smooth base.
- Apply a heat protectant and lightweight smoothing serum.
- Section hair and use a curling wand (medium barrel size works best).
- Curl each section in the same direction away from the face.
- After curling, allow hair to cool completely before touching it.
- Gently brush out curls using a wide paddle brush to blend them into waves.
- Finish with a light shine spray for a glossy, luxury finish.
If you have a small face or sharp features, this hairstyle softens your overall look and creates a balanced, feminine frame.
Best for
- Formal events and weddings
- Evening parties and luxury dinners
- Medium to long hair
- Polished, elegant aesthetics
Pro tip
Let curls cool completely before brushing. This helps waves set properly and last much longer without losing shape.
Mistake to avoid
Avoid alternating curl directions in this style. It breaks the uniform flow and removes the signature Hollywood luxury finish.
2. Loose Boho Romantic Waves 🌿💖
Loose boho waves are the more relaxed, natural version of romantic waves. This hairstyle feels soft, airy, and effortless, making it perfect for everyday luxury looks. It gives that “I woke up like this but still look beautiful” vibe that is very popular on Pinterest and Instagram aesthetics.
What it is
This style consists of soft, irregular waves with a slightly undone texture. The waves are not perfectly structured, which creates a more natural, carefree luxury look. It is ideal for achieving soft volume without looking overstyled.

How to implement it (practical steps)
To create boho romantic waves:
- Start with slightly damp or dry hair.
- Apply a texturizing spray or lightweight mousse for grip.
- Use a flat iron or curling wand to create loose bends instead of tight curls.
- Alternate directions slightly for a natural flow.
- Run fingers through hair instead of brushing.
- Finish with sea salt spray for soft texture and movement.
If you have naturally wavy hair, this style enhances your natural texture instead of fighting it.
Best for
- Casual luxury looks
- Daytime outings and brunch
- Long or layered hair
- Natural, effortless aesthetics
Pro tip
Twist sections of hair loosely before applying heat for even more natural, undone waves.
Mistake to avoid
Avoid over-curling or making waves too uniform. That removes the relaxed boho softness that defines this style.
3. Heatless Ribbon Curl Romantic Waves 🎀🌙
Heatless ribbon curls are a soft, damage-free way to achieve romantic waves while protecting hair health. This method has become extremely popular because it creates beautiful, soft curls overnight without heat damage, making it both practical and luxurious.
What it is
This technique uses a soft ribbon, belt, or curling rod wrapped around damp hair to form waves while sleeping. The hair sets naturally overnight, resulting in soft, bouncy romantic waves by morning.

How to implement it (practical steps)
To achieve this heatless luxury look:
- Start with slightly damp hair, not wet.
- Apply a lightweight leave-in conditioner for softness.
- Place a silk ribbon or curling rod on top of your head like a headband.
- Wrap sections of hair around it, away from the face.
- Secure ends gently with satin scrunchies.
- Sleep on a silk pillowcase to reduce frizz.
- In the morning, gently unwrap and separate waves using fingers.
If your hair is thick, divide it into more sections for even wave distribution.
Best for
- Heatless styling lovers
- Damaged or dry hair
- Busy morning routines
- Long or medium-length hair
Pro tip
The looser you wrap the hair, the softer and more romantic the waves will look. Tight wrapping creates more defined curls instead.
Mistake to avoid
Avoid starting with soaking wet hair. It may not dry properly overnight and can result in uneven or flat waves instead of soft luxury movement.
4. Soft Side-Swept Romantic Waves 💕✨
Side-swept romantic waves are one of the easiest ways to instantly make your hairstyle look more elegant and “red carpet ready.” This style adds drama in a subtle way by shifting all the waves to one side, creating a soft asymmetrical flow that enhances facial features beautifully.
What it is
This hairstyle features loose romantic waves styled over one shoulder. The deep or soft side part adds volume at the crown while the waves cascade elegantly to one side, giving a luxurious, feminine silhouette. It’s a favorite for formal events because it feels both effortless and intentional.

How to implement it (practical steps)
To create this look:
- Start with soft waves (using curling wand or heatless method).
- Create a deep side part or soft side part depending on your face shape.
- Gently sweep all hair to one side using a wide brush.
- Secure the back slightly with bobby pins if needed for hold.
- Use fingers to separate waves for softness.
- Finish with a light shine spray for a glossy luxury effect.
If you have a small face, this style helps create length and softness, while enhancing cheekbones.
Best for
- Weddings and formal events
- Evening luxury looks
- Medium to long hair
- Romantic, feminine aesthetics
Pro tip
Tuck the smaller side behind your ear and add a subtle hair accessory like a pearl pin for an expensive, editorial finish.
Mistake to avoid
Avoid over-brushing after styling. It can flatten the volume and reduce the soft wave definition.
5. Layered Volume Romantic Waves 💫🌸
Layered romantic waves are all about creating movement, bounce, and natural luxury volume. This style enhances the shape of layered haircuts and gives a full, airy finish that looks expensive and professionally styled.
What it is
This hairstyle combines soft waves with layered cuts to create dimension and movement. Instead of one uniform wave pattern, layers fall at different lengths, making the hair look fuller, lighter, and more dynamic.

How to implement it (practical steps)
To achieve this look:
- Start with a layered haircut for best results (if available).
- Apply a volumizing mousse on damp hair.
- Blow-dry using a round brush or air-dry with volume at roots.
- Use a curling wand to create loose waves, focusing on mid-lengths.
- Alternate curl direction slightly for natural movement.
- Lift layers at the crown with fingers for extra volume.
- Finish with lightweight hairspray for soft hold.
If you have flat hair, this style instantly adds dimension and body.
Best for
- Thin or fine hair
- Layered haircuts
- Everyday luxury looks
- Hair needing volume and movement
Pro tip
Focus curls more on the mid-lengths and ends, leaving roots slightly softer for a natural lifted effect.
Mistake to avoid
Avoid overloading hair with heavy products. It can weigh down layers and remove the airy luxury effect.
6. Soft Half-Up Romantic Waves 🌷💖
Soft half-up romantic waves combine elegance with a relaxed, youthful charm. This style is extremely popular for Pinterest aesthetics, date nights, and semi-formal events because it gives structure while still keeping hair flowy and soft.
What it is
This hairstyle features romantic waves with the top section of hair gently pulled back and secured, while the rest flows freely. It creates a balanced look—polished at the top, soft and romantic at the bottom.

How to implement it (practical steps)
To create this style:
- Start with soft waves throughout the hair.
- Take the top section of hair (temples to crown area).
- Twist or gently pull it back for a soft lift.
- Secure with a small clip, ribbon, or hair tie.
- Loosen a few front strands for a face-framing effect.
- Enhance waves with fingers for softness.
- Add a light mist of hairspray for hold.
If you have long hair, this style helps manage volume while still showing length beautifully.
Best for
- Date nights and romantic outings
- Casual luxury styling
- Medium to long hair
- Soft feminine aesthetics
Pro tip
Use a small claw clip or pearl accessory for a more luxury, Pinterest-inspired finish.
Mistake to avoid
Avoid pulling the half-up section too tightly. It should feel soft and relaxed, not sleek or harsh.

8. Beachy Romantic Waves 🌊💖
Beachy romantic waves are soft, effortless, and naturally glamorous. They give that sun-kissed, relaxed luxury vibe that looks like you just stepped off a coastal vacation. This style is perfect for everyday wear while still looking styled and beautiful.
What it is
This hairstyle combines loose waves with slightly undone texture, creating a natural, wind-touched effect. It’s less structured than Hollywood waves and more relaxed, giving a carefree but still feminine appearance.

How to implement it (practical steps)
To create beachy romantic waves:
- Start with slightly damp or dry hair.
- Apply a sea salt spray or texturizing spray.
- Use a curling wand and wrap sections loosely.
- Alternate curl directions for natural movement.
- Leave the ends slightly straighter for beach texture.
- Scrunch hair gently with fingers to enhance waves.
- Finish with light hairspray for flexible hold.
If you have natural waves, you can skip heat and simply scrunch with product.
Best for
- Casual everyday looks
- Summer outfits and vacations
- Medium to long hair
- Natural effortless beauty
Pro tip
Don’t over-style—imperfection is what makes this look beautiful and realistic.
Mistake to avoid
Avoid making curls too perfect. Over-defined curls remove the soft beachy romance effect.
9. Soft Curtain Bang Waves 🌙🌸
Curtain bang waves are one of the most flattering and trendy romantic wave styles. They frame the face beautifully while adding softness, movement, and a modern luxury touch. This hairstyle works especially well for enhancing facial structure.
What it is
This style combines soft romantic waves with parted curtain bangs that gently fall on both sides of the face. The result is a face-framing, elegant look that feels youthful yet sophisticated.

How to implement it (practical steps)
To achieve this hairstyle:
- Start with soft waves throughout the hair.
- Style curtain bangs using a round brush or small curling iron.
- Blow-dry bangs outward away from the face for natural shape.
- Part bangs in the middle or slightly off-center.
- Blend bangs into the waves using fingers for a seamless look.
- Add lightweight serum to ends for shine and softness.
If you don’t have bangs, you can create a similar effect using face-framing front pieces.
Best for
- Round, oval, and heart-shaped faces
- Medium to long hair
- Trendy, soft luxury looks
- Everyday chic styling
Pro tip
Keep bangs soft and slightly airy—not stiff—so they blend naturally into the waves.
Mistake to avoid
Avoid overly curling the bangs. Too much structure makes the look harsh instead of soft and romantic.

12. Soft Low Bun with Romantic Waves 🌸💖
Soft low bun waves combine elegance with romance. This hairstyle gives a graceful, feminine look that feels perfect for weddings, formal events, or soft luxury styling.
What it is
This style features soft waves pulled into a low, loose bun while leaving face-framing strands out. It creates a romantic, slightly undone updo that still feels polished and elegant.

How to implement it (practical steps)
To create this style:
- Start with soft romantic waves.
- Gather hair loosely at the nape of the neck.
- Twist into a low bun without tightening too much.
- Secure with pins or a soft hair tie.
- Pull out a few front strands for softness.
- Loosen bun slightly for volume and romance.
- Finish with light hairspray for hold.
If you have layers, let them fall naturally for a softer effect.
Best for
- Weddings and formal occasions
- Romantic date nights
- Elegant soft luxury looks
- Medium to long hair
Pro tip
Pull out a few wispy strands near the face for a softer, more romantic finish.
Mistake to avoid
Avoid making the bun too tight or perfect—it should feel soft, airy, and romantic.
